首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

String比较null和empty相等的位置

在Java中,String比较null和empty的方法主要是通过使用String.equals()方法来实现的。String.equals()方法是用来比较两个字符串的内容是否相等的方法。如果字符串的内容相等,则返回true,否则返回false

在比较字符串是否为null或empty时,通常有两种方式:

  1. 使用String.equals()方法
代码语言:java
复制
public static boolean isNullOrEmpty(String str) {
    return str == null || str.isEmpty();
}
  1. 使用String.isEmpty()方法
代码语言:java
复制
public static boolean isNullOrEmpty(String str) {
    return str == null || str.isEmpty();
}

这两种方式都是使用Java标准库中的方法来实现的,因此不需要引入第三方库。

总的来说,这两种方式都是比较字符串是否为null或empty的常用方式,而且代码简洁易懂,可以满足大部分需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 数据结构散列线性开型寻址(C++实现)插入,删除,查找

    插入x,若散列表已存在x,输出“Existed”,否则插入x到散列表中,输出所在的下标。 查询x,若散列表不含有x,输出“-1”,否则输出x对应下标。 删除x,若散列表不含有x,输出“Not Found”,否则输出删除x过程中移动元素的个数。 输入格式 第一行两个整数D(1≤\leq≤ D ≤\leq≤ 3000)和m(1≤\leq≤ m ≤\leq≤ 3000),其中D为散列函数的除数,m为操作数。 接下来的m行,每行两个整数opt和x,分别代表操作类型和操作数。 若opt为0,则代表向散列表中插入x; 若opt为1,代表查询散列表中x是否存在; 若opt为2,(如果散列表中含有x),删除x。 数据保证散列表不会溢出。 输出格式

    02
    领券